Latest Patents
Minghui Yao's latest patents include a "Piezoelectric Electromagnetic Composite Energy Harvester Based on Parallel Mechanism." This invention features a design that incorporates a fixed bracket, three groups of motion branches, and a movable bracket. The system utilizes multi-direction telescopic motion to generate induced electromotive force through changing magnetic flux. The integration of twelve piezoelectric beams, twelve permanent magnets, and twenty-four coils within a compact working space enhances the overall power generation effect.
Another significant patent is the "Four-Sided-Synchronous-Swing Dual-Mode Broadband Power Generation Device." This device consists of a fixing frame, a piezoelectric beam swing mechanism, and electromagnetic induction power generators. It effectively utilizes limited space by incorporating both straight and L-shaped piezoelectric beams, allowing for vibration in two directions. This design improves the power generation efficiency and broadens the effective working frequency bandwidth, making it applicable in various fields such as wind and hydroelectric power generation.
